Output 3881ed81808987799711c0491ff9ca31edb8a37bed185ee5aac7a804d8dddb75:43

value
874925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7cc08ecf077941fe7769ee3671d5a0882cae58a OP_EQUAL
address
3MN3dNtmczXy2M26XazZWYxbNn2HMWNS2t
transaction
3881ed81808987799711c0491ff9ca31edb8a37bed185ee5aac7a804d8dddb75
spent
true